Kristy is a strategic catalyst that lives the business that she runs. She is the host of the Bizperation podcast and has been seen or heard on local and national platforms including TEDXWomen, NPR Public Radio, Venture Cafe, and Small Business Majority. She is recognized by the U.S. Small Business Administration as a National Emerging Leader and 100 St. Louisans to Know by St. Louis Small Business Magazine.
When Kristy is not working, she loves to travel the globe and enjoy great food with family and friends. Her faith, husband James, two daughters, Kelsie and Jada, and four-legged son, BJ keep her happy and grounded. |
Demonstrating her lifelong commitment to learning and connecting, Kristy has also received a certificate of completion for participation in the U.S. Small Business Administration supported Grace Hill Women’s Business Center program, Disney Institute Leadership Series, Seth Godin's Marketing and Creativity Masterclass, Alumna 2020 Class Greater MO Leadership Challenge, Workshops In Business Opportunities (WIBO) and the SBA Emerging Leaders MBA Program. Delux Magazine recognized Kristy as one of STL’s 50 Most Intriguing women and one of their top 100 influencers and advocates in the STL business community. She was also recognized by Small Business Monthly Magazine as most admired CEO.
